The Rage Cycler
So, the main weakness of Rage is that you can’t use it if Fatigued. So what if we were Immune to Fatigue? Many great rage powers suddenly become quite interesting as you can turn your Rage on and off to activate these powers waaay more often than you should be allowed to.
Enters both the True Primitive Barbarian Archetype and the Horizon Walker Prestige Class. Your Leveling should go as follows: Barbarian 6/Horizon Walker 3/Barbarian +11. Meaning your levels 7-8-9 will be levels of Horizon Walker.

Race:
Half-Orc, again with the Shaman’s Apprentice Alternative Racial Feature, but also the Sacred Tattoo one, giving you a +1 Luck bonus on all Saving Throws. We are off to a great start. Your floating +2 naturally goes to Strength.

Traits
I am sure you are expecting me to say Reactionary right? Well, yes, do take Reactionary. Higher Initiative means a faster way to beat people’s faces in. Anything that boosts your Will save as secondary will do.
Skills
Perception and you need to spend 6 points in Knowledge(Geography). It won’t be a Class Skill until you take a level in Horizon Walker but that should be fine. If you’ve got the skill points to spare, Horizon Walker turns Stealth into a Class Skill >.>. Survival fits nicely thematically too.
Favorite Class Bonus
You were expecting HP huh? Actually, Skill, or as a Half-Orc you can add Rage rounds/day. You can mix and match or focus on one or the other to get more skills or more ragecycling.
Feats per Level
1-Power Attack
Half-Orc Bonus-Endurance
3-Raging Vitality
5-Improved Initiative
7-Toughness
9-Extra Rage
11-Combat Reflexes
13-Extra Rage
15-Extra Rage
17-Extra Rage
19-Extra Rage
We’re keeping this very simple with this one. Power Attack and Raging Vitality are musts of course. Improved Initiative throws your Initiative at +8, Toughness increases your HP fairly well, and Combat Reflexes makes you a dangerous enemy to try and bypass to go attack your allies. Everything else goes into Extra Rage for more Ragecycling.
Rage Powers per Level
2-Superstition
4-Savage Intuition
6-Ghost Rager
11-Powerful Blow
13-Eater of Magic
15-Come and Get Me
17-Clear Mind
19-Crippling Blow
Okay so Superstition, Eater of Magic and Clear Mind allow for some extremely good protection against Spells, Savage Intuition allows you to Rage out of Combat to deal against effects, Powerful Blow and Crippling Blow allow once per rage(so for you 1/round) some extra damage and even possibly ability damage into Str/Dex of the enemy. Finally, Ghost Rager gives you some extra combat utility and Come and Get Me pairs well with Combat Reflexes.

Final Thoughts on the Build
With True Primitive‘s Trophies you can reach truly ridiculous amounts of damage, your Spear gives you Reach which is great, make sure to carry something for close quarter though, and with Horizon Walker, choose the Desert Terrain Dominance at 3rd level for Immunity to Fatigue, allowing you to get in and out of Rage every round to start a new Rage, thus allowing your stronger abilities like Powerful Blow and Clear Mind to be in effect almost every single round.
You can also use your Trophies to further boost your Saving Throws if you feel like it’s needed.
